Understanding Salary Ranges and benefits in Michigan
Dental assistant salaries in Michigan typically range from $35,000 to $50,000 per year,depending on experience,certifications,and location. The table below summarizes typical earnings and benefits:
| Position | Average Salary | Key Benefits |
|---|---|---|
| Entry-Level Dental Assistant | $35,000 – $38,000 | Health insurance, paid time off, career training |
| Experienced Dental Assistant | $40,000 – $50,000 | Retirement plans, continuing education, bonuses |
| Specialized Assistant (Ortho, Surgery) | $50,000+ | Higher pay, professional development opportunities |
Essential Skills and Qualifications for Dental Assistants in Michigan
To succeed in Michigan’s competitive dental job market, candidates should possess certain qualifications and skills:
- Certifications: Certification from the Dental Assisting National Board (DANB) or completion of state-approved dental assisting programs.
- Communication Skills: Ability to effectively communicate with patients and team members.
- Technical Knowledge: Familiarity with dental tools, procedures, and sterilization protocols.
- Institution and Time Management: Handling multiple patients and administrative tasks efficiently.
- Compassion and Empathy: Making patients comfortable and building trust.
How to Land Top Dental Assistant Jobs in Michigan: Practical Tips
1.Obtain Proper Certification and Education
Complete accredited dental assisting training programs available at community colleges, technical schools, or online. Earning certification enhances employability and salary potential.
2.Build Practical Experience
Volunteer or seek internships to gain hands-on experience, especially if you’re just starting out. many employers value proven clinical skills.
3. Create an Notable resume
Highlight your certifications, experience, and key skills. Tailor your resume to each job submission, emphasizing relevant strengths.
4. Leverage Networking and job boards
use platforms like Indeed,DentalPost,and Michigan specific healthcare job portals.Attend local job fairs and join professional organizations like the Michigan Dental Assistants Association.
5. Prepare for Interviews
Practice common interview questions, showcase your knowledge, and demonstrate your passion for dental health care.
